Or add manually

  1. Open claude.ai → Settings → Connectors.
  2. Click the + button and choose Add custom connector.
  3. Set Name to Packmind and paste the MCP URL into Remote MCP server URL.
  4. Click Add. Packmind will appear under Not connected — select it and click Connect to complete OAuth.
Name: Packmind
Remote MCP server URL: https://mcp.mcpbundles.com/bundle/packmind-mcp
Authentication: OAuth

Custom connectors at claude.ai require a paid Claude plan (Pro, Max, Team, or Enterprise).
